Enemylike

Pronunciation varies by accent · adjective

Meaning

Like, resembling, or characteristic of an enemy; unfriendly; hostile..

Example Sentences

A should then categorize C as “enemy”, and exhibit enemy-like behavior towards C.
A friendlike hero or protagonist emerges in the former condition, an enemylike villain or antagonist in the latter.
